2016 Le Chiuse Brunello di Montalcino DOCG 750mL
Producer: Le Chiuse
Region: Montalcino, Tuscany, Italy
Varietal: 100% Sangiovese Grosso (The clone of Sangiovese used for Brunello)
Vintage: 2016
Alcohol Content: 13.5%14.5%
Aging: Aged for 3 years in large Slovenian oak barrels and further aged in bottle for 2 years
Certification: DOCG (Denominazione di Origine Controllata e Garantita), the highest classification for Italian wines
Sustainability: Organic practices in the vineyard

The 2016 Brunello di Montalcino is lifted with aromatics of soft medicinal herbs, fresh soil, cherry fruit, and dried flowers. The palate is fresh with black cherry fruit, tea leaf, orange peel, and mineral-rich, stony earth. There is well-integrated structure, with crispness, fresh acidity, and a beautifully long finish. This is one of my favorite wines of the vintage for its classic structure, high complexity, and nuanced, balanced style. (AF)
Appearance: Deep ruby red with garnet reflections
Nose: Rich aromas of ripe cherries, wild berries, floral notes, and subtle earthy undertones, with hints of tobacco and spice. The wine opens up to reveal a complexity of balsamic, leather, and mineral aromas.
Palate: Full-bodied, with balanced acidity and firm, refined tannins. The flavors mirror the nose, with dark fruit, earthy tones, and a smooth, long finish.
Aging Potential: Excellent aging potential, this wine will continue to develop over the next 10-15 years.
